§ 36-9-8-2 — Persons authorized to attend school

The following persons may attend the annual road school at Purdue University:
(1)The county surveyor or county engineer of each county, and
any other person authorized by the county executive.
(2)The civil engineer and traffic engineer of each municipality,
and any other person authorized by the municipal executive.
[Pre-Local Government Recodification Citations: 17-3-66-1
part; 19-5-17-1 part; 19-5-18-1 part.]
As added by Acts 1981, P.L.309, SEC.81. Amended by Acts
1981, P.L.317, SEC.8.
